The History of RapRap is a spoken form of musical expression. It involves words spoken in rhyme with a recorded or live rhythm section. Many people use the terms “ hip-hop ” and “ rap ” to mean the same thing. In fact, hip-hop is the culture that modern rap grew out of. Hip-hop is a culture with its own language, clothing styles, music, and ways of thinking, and it is constantly growing and changing. It includes several different art forms, including visual art, dances, and music. Rap is just one part of hip-hop culture.In the 1970s and 1980s rap’s popularity grew, and the rhymes became more complex and clever as the performers competed with each other. The music that they rapped to included recordings of famous African-American musicians and breaks from popular disco and rock music of the time. Many rappers also performed with live musicians.Today, hip-hop culture is popular all over the world, and young people everywhere listen to rap. There are many reasons for rap’s popularity. It offers young people the chance to express themselves freely. It is an art form that can be performed without a lot of money, training, or equipment. Rapping involves verbal skills that many people already have or can develop. You can rap slowly, or you can rap fast. All of this allows rappers with very different personalities to express themselves.This does not mean that rapping is easy, however. It calls for a quick mind, an ability to use language well, originality, and an excellent sense of rhythm. It presents the performer with many challenges, but only two rules: rhyme to the beat of the music, and be original.ˉ
